At what age does your body start to decline?

4 min read

According to researchers at Stanford Medicine, dramatic biomolecular shifts often occur around age 44 and again in the early 60s, challenging the idea of constant, gradual aging. The Multifaceted Nature of Decline

Instead of a single cliff-edge, the body's decline is a gradual and uneven process. Different systems peak and begin their descent at various times, and the rate of change is influenced by a complex interplay of genetic and environmental factors. For example, a person might experience a drop in metabolism in their early 20s but not notice significant cognitive shifts until decades later. This reality makes the question of a single starting age for decline an oversimplification, pointing instead to a continuous lifespan approach to health.

System-by-System Breakdown of Age-Related Changes

Musculoskeletal System

Muscle mass and strength typically peak between the late 20s and mid-30s. A gradual loss of lean tissue, known as atrophy or sarcopenia, begins around age 30 and continues throughout life. Bone density can also start to decrease after age 30, potentially leading to osteopenia and osteoporosis later in life. Regular weight-bearing exercise, however, can significantly delay this process.

Cardiovascular System

Heart and blood vessel function often peaks in a person's late 20s. While there is a slow, continuous decline, the heart's functional reserve is substantial. As we age, arteries can become stiffer and blood flow to the brain can decrease. However, a healthy diet and regular cardiovascular exercise, like swimming or brisk walking, can help maintain a strong and healthy heart for many years.

Cognitive Function

Cognitive decline is not a uniform process, and some aspects of brain health may actually improve with age, such as crystallized intelligence (the accumulation of knowledge and skills). That said, subtle changes can begin in the brain during the 30s. Processing speed, working memory capacity, and complex attention may start to decline in the 40s. Lifelong mental stimulation and social engagement are vital for supporting brain health.

Hormonal Changes

Hormone levels begin to shift well before middle age. Metabolism starts to slow around age 20. Men experience a gradual drop in testosterone levels starting in their late 30s or early 40s. For women, hormonal fluctuations increase significantly during perimenopause, often starting in their 40s, leading into menopause. These shifts can impact energy, mood, and body composition.

Factors Influencing the Rate of Aging

While some aspects of aging are predetermined by genetics, lifestyle choices play a profound role in how quickly or slowly your body declines. The following factors interact to determine your "ageotype" and overall health trajectory:

  • Genetics: Heredity influences susceptibility to certain diseases and longevity, though it accounts for only about 20% of the aging process.
  • Lifestyle: Diet, physical activity, sleep, smoking, and alcohol consumption are major determinants of health and aging speed.
  • Environment: Access to healthy food, healthcare, and exposure to toxins or pollutants affect health outcomes over a lifetime.
  • Social and Mental Well-being: Stress, social isolation, and loneliness are associated with higher risks of chronic disease and cognitive decline.

How to Slow Down the Aging Process

It is never too late to take proactive steps to improve your health and quality of life. By focusing on these key areas, you can manage and significantly slow the rate of age-related decline.

  1. Prioritize Consistent Exercise: Aim for a combination of aerobic, strength training, balance, and flexibility exercises. This includes a mix of low-intensity activities like walking and higher-intensity workouts. Regular movement can help preserve muscle mass, bone density, and heart health.
  2. Maintain a Nutrient-Rich Diet: Focus on fruits, vegetables, whole grains, and healthy fats while limiting processed foods, sugar, and unhealthy fats. Diets like the Mediterranean diet have been strongly linked to healthy aging.
  3. Ensure Adequate Sleep: Aim for seven to nine hours of quality sleep per night. Poor sleep can impact mood, memory, and increase the risk of dementia.
  4. Manage Stress Effectively: Chronic stress can accelerate aging. Incorporate stress-reduction techniques like meditation or mindfulness into your routine.
  5. Stay Mentally and Socially Engaged: Keep your mind sharp by learning new skills or playing games. Building a strong social network can combat loneliness and improve overall well-being.

Comparison of Age-Related Changes

Body System Typical Peak Approximate Start of Decline Influencing Factors
Metabolism Early 20s ~20 years old Genetics, diet, physical activity
Physical Strength 20–35 years ~30 years old Exercise, hormone levels
Fertility 20s ~30s Genetics, overall health
Bone Density 20s–early 30s ~30s Diet (Calcium, Vit D), exercise, hormones
Cognitive Speed Late 20s ~40s Education, lifestyle, genetics
